HDU3787 A+B【进制】
A+B
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)
Total Submission(s): 5917 Accepted Submission(s): 3286
现在请计算A+B的结果,并以正常形式输出。
问题链接:HDU3787 A+B。
问题简述:参见上述链接。
问题分析:
这是一个字符串转整数问题,需要过滤其中的“,”。
程序说明:
程序中,编写自己的字符串转整数的函数myatio()。
AC的C++语言程序如下:
/* HDU3787 A+B */#include <iostream>
#include <cctype>using namespace std;long long myatoi(string& s)
{long long val;val = 0;for(int i=0; i<(int)s.size(); i++)if(isdigit(s[i]))val = val * 10 + s[i] - '0';if(s[0] == '-')val = -val;return val;
}int main()
{string s1, s2;long long a, b;while(cin >> s1 >> s2) {a = myatoi(s1);b = myatoi(s2);cout << a + b << endl;}return 0;
}
HDU3787 A+B【进制】相关推荐
- java 16进制与图片互转
十六进制转成图片 /*** 十六进制转成图片* @author Administrator**/public static void saveToImgFile(String src,String o ...
- LeetCode简单题之K 进制表示下的各位数字总和
题目 给你一个整数 n(10 进制)和一个基数 k ,请你将 n 从 10 进制表示转换为 k 进制表示,计算并返回转换后各位数字的 总和 . 转换后,各位数字应当视作是 10 进制数字,且它们的总和 ...
- LeetCode简单题之七进制数
题目 给定一个整数 num,将其转化为 7 进制,并以字符串形式输出. 示例 1: 输入: num = 100 输出: "202" 示例 2: 输入: num = -7 输出: & ...
- Java IDEA Debug进制二维数组
1.Debug模式 1.1 什么是Debug模式 是供程序员使用的程序调试工具,它可以用于查看程序的执行流程,也可以用于追踪程序执行过程来调试程序. 1.2 Debug介绍与操作流程 如何加断点 选择 ...
- python 16进制转10进制, 8进制转10进制, 2进制转10进制的方法
python 16进制转10 进制, 8进制转10进制, 2进制转10进制 可以使用系统自带的 int 方法 具体如下: value = "0x1388" result = int ...
- Java中byte与16进制字符串的互相转换
https://www.cnblogs.com/qinwangchen/p/5418028.html * Convert byte[] to hex string.这里我们可以将byte转换成int, ...
- 【Luogu】P1013进制位(搜索)
题目链接在这里 这题和虫食算比较类似.做完这道题可以去做虫食算.都是搜索一类的题. 这样 我们分析题目可以发现进制只可能是字母的个数,也就是n-1.为什么? 因为题目要求完整的加法表才算数.如果进制低 ...
- -变量,进制,数据类型,标识符
###02.01_Java语言基础(常量的概述和使用)(掌握) * A:什么是常量 * 在程序执行的过程中其值不可以发生改变 * B:Java中常量的分类 * 字面值常量 * 自定义常量(面向对象部分 ...
- python中不同进制的整数之间可以直接运算_Python 进制转换、位运算
一.进制转换 编程用十进制,十进制转换为二进制.八进制.十六进制 In [135]: bin(23) Out[135]: '0b10111' In [136]: oct(23) Out[136]: ' ...
- python测试脚本 进制转换_使用Python进行新浪微博的mid和url互相转换实例(10进制和62进制互算)...
不过,status中包含了一个mid字段,通过mid,我们实际上是可以通过计算得到url的. 在开始计算之前有必要说明一下,什么是base62编码.它实际上就是十进制和62位进制的互换.对于62进制, ...
最新文章
- 为多模型寻找模型最优参数、多模型交叉验证、可视化、指标计算、多模型对比可视化(系数图、误差图、混淆矩阵、校正曲线、ROC曲线、AUC、Accuracy、特异度、灵敏度、PPV、NPV)、结果数据保存
- 从小护士到微软中国总经理,逆风飞扬的“打工皇后”吴士宏的传奇人生
- Runtime类与Process类
- Java读取String分行字符串
- C++创建对象的两种方式
- sql重新注册服务器,sql server无法新建注册服务器怎么办?
- 字节跳动 CEO 张楠谈遭微信封禁;传蚂蚁集团将重组 ;Apache ECharts 5 发布| 极客头条...
- Android学习笔记(十五)——实战:强制下线
- python 二进制,十进制,十六进制
- linux下R及Rstudio及Rhadoop安装
- linux连接Redis客户端
- 基于FME实现地铁路径规划
- 银联在线支付--测试
- 打印服务器的打印机显示端口错误,使用标准 TCP/IP 端口时,2335DN 打印机可能会错误地显示为离线...
- 安卓:点击空白处隐藏软键盘
- 关于学校邮箱收不到matlab验证短信
- 【活动回顾】机智云亮相2020中国移动全球伙伴合作大会
- Python快速编程入门#学习笔记02# |第十章 :Python计算生态与常用库(附.小猴子接香蕉、双人乒乓球小游戏源码)
- 物联网第一步: Nginx服务器
- 计算机组成与结构数据通路实验
热门文章
- html让时间只展示年月日_JS 如何动态显示当前年月日时分秒-百度经验
- 区块链会计案例_区块链在会计领域的应用分析与研究
- mac显示网速_Mac系统怎么查看测试网速
- 小狗拉菲扫地机器人_小狗电器:2018年最值得入手的五款扫地机器人
- 认识HTML与CSS
- MyBatis Plus 导入IdType失败
- Python 之面向对象 继承
- maven为什么删除了一致弹出这个模块的文件夹_史诗级!有手就会的Maven教程(四)...
- 嵌入式linux寄存器位运算,嵌入式linux C语言(一)――位运算的使用
- Pandas——筛选数据(loc、iloc)